Chilton Post Office

The Chilton Post Office is a historic post office building in Chilton, Calumet County, in the U.S. state of Wisconsin, in the United States. Built in the Colonial Revival - style building is located on East Main Street at number 57

Built in 1940 Chilton Post Office was taken as a historical monument with the number 00,001,249 on 24 October 2000 by the National Register of Historic Places.

The foundation of the building is made of concrete, the walls are made of brick, and the roof is provide with metal.

As part of the Post Office New Deal artwork can be seen at the post office mural Threshing Barley (1940 ) by Charles W. Thwaites.
